What affects the price

HVAC repair costs vary based on the specific mechanical failure, the age of your equipment, and whether specific parts need to be sourced. If a technician finds an issue with a refrigerant leak, a failed capacitor, or a faulty blower motor, the labor time and material cost will shift accordingly. Older systems may require more complex troubleshooting or hard-to-find components, which can influence the final bill.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

What does an HVAC service typically include in Cleveland?

An HVAC service in Cleveland usually includes a thorough inspection of your heating and cooling systems. For AC units, this involves checking refrigerant levels, cleaning coils, and ensuring proper airflow. For furnaces, it means inspecting the heat exchanger, pilot light, and safety controls. Technicians also check thermostat functionality and ductwork for leaks. The goal is to ensure your system runs efficiently and safely all year.

What are common furnace repair needs in Cleveland homes?

Common furnace repair needs in Cleveland homes often involve ignition problems, where the furnace fails to light. Thermostat issues can also cause heating failures. Sometimes, the blower motor might fail, preventing warm air from circulating. Dirty filters or clogged vents can also reduce efficiency and require attention. Regular maintenance can help prevent many of these issues from occurring.

What's the most common problem that requires an HVAC repair in Cleveland?

The most common problem requiring an HVAC repair in Cleveland is often related to cooling system failures during summer. This can include refrigerant leaks, which prevent the unit from cooling effectively. Dirty air filters and clogged coils are also frequent culprits, restricting airflow. For heating systems in winter, ignition issues or a malfunctioning thermostat are common. Regular maintenance helps prevent these issues.
